Mary C. "Deni" McElhinny Obituary
Mary “Deni” C. McElhinny, 73, of Tylersburg, PA, went to be with the Lord on Tuesday, April 21st, 2026,
peacefully at home with her husband and family by her side.
Born in Brookville on December 24, 1952 to Charles H. and Annabelle (Groner) Ochs, Deni was a vibrant,
free-spirited woman whose faith, kindness, and fearless way of living shaped every part of her life. She
lived boldly and authentically, never worrying about what others though-only about loving people well and
following the Lord.
Deni was a devoted wife and mother. In 1981, she welcomed her beloved son, Jeremy, and with strength
and grace, raised him with love, laughter, and a sense of adventure after the loss of his father in 1984. In
1992, she married the love of her life Mark “Shawn” McElhinny, cherishing every moment of their life
together.
Deni truly never met a stranger. Whether offering a Bible verse, words of encouragement, or simply a
listening ear, she made people feel seen and cared for. She was known for piling Jeremy’s friends in her
Isuzu Trooper and taking them to church, sharing her faith in the most genuine and joyful way.
She had a lifelong love of animals, especially horses, beginning with her first horse Apache, in 1966, and
continuing through her cherished horse Faith, in her final years. It was often said that the state police
brought her horses home more than they ever brought her son home. Whether it was the horses in the
barn or the dogs and cats she took in, animals were drawn to her gentle, welcoming spirit. always
seemed to find their way to Deni. A sign in her barn summed it up best: “Bread feeds my stomach, but
horses feed my soul.”
Deni loved to travel, go to church, make memories, and soak up every moment of life. She was carefree,
fun-loving, and full of light-bringing laughter, love, and the Word of God wherever she went.
She is survived by her husband, Shawn; her son Jeremy R. Hall (Kim); siblings Jonatha Ochs, Charles
Ochs, Rebecca Chenot (Sonny), Frank Ochs, Bonnie Dechant (Mike), and Curtis Ochs (Gay); along with
many nieces and nephews.
She was preceded in death by her parents; her brother, Valentine Ochs; and her late husband Stanley
Hall.
A Celebration of Life will be held at a later date. Memorial contributions may be made in Deni’s honor
through Clarion Forest VNA HOSPICE, 271 Perkins Road, Clarion, PA 16214.
